Sioux City Journal
2 April 2000

MARCUS, Iowa — Mary Ann Cramer, 59, of Marcus died Thursday, March 30, 2000, at a Sioux City hospital.

Services will he at 10:30 a.m. Monday at Faith Lutheran Church in Marcus with the Rev. Shelby Bailey officiating. Dr. Albert Cramer will he the eulogist. Burial will he in Marcus-Amherst Cemetery. Visitation will begin at 2 p.m. today, with the family present 7 to 8 p.m. at Earnest and Roethler Funeral Chapel in Marcus.

Miss Cramer was born Sept. 23, 1940, at Dysart, Iowa, the daughter of Clayton E. and Grace (Grimmius) Cramer. She attended school at Reinbeck, Iowa. She moved with her family to a farm northwest of Marcus in 1954 and moved to Marcus in 1968. She had been a kidney dialysis patient some 23 years.

She was a member of Faith Lutheran Church and enjoyed her cats, watching TV and collecting dolls.

Survivors include a brother and his wife, Dr. Albert and Josie Cramer of Indianola, Iowa; two sisters, Carol and her husband Gene Stone of Reinbeck, Iowa and Mae Martin of Waterloo, Iowa and several nieces and nephews.

She was preceded in death by her parents, step-father, John Miller; and a sister, Lois.
